Scotland and Greece meet for the third time this year, having split victories in their UEFA Nations League play-off ties earlier in 2025.

This article contains affiliate links to advertisers. The analysis is our own. Gamble Aware 18+.

Both nations now shift focus to the World Cup Qualifiers, where every point could prove crucial in the battle for the group’s sole automatic qualification spot.

Scotland are still chasing their first World Cup appearance since 1998. Meanwhile Greece, who famously triumphed at Euro 2004, are determined to return to the global stage for the first time in over a decade. 

With just a point separating them, and both sides boasting contrasting strengths, this could be another tight, tactical contest under the lights at Hampden Park in Glasgow.

Greece have developed an excellent record away from home, winning four straight games on foreign soil by an aggregate of 8-1. That includes their impressive 3-0 Nations League win at Hampden in March.

The Tartan Army, on the other hand, have just one win from their last nine matches in Glasgow (D3, L5). 

Greece also boast a solid defensive structure, conceding only once in their last five away trips, so taking them in the double chance market offers excellent value for safety-conscious bettors.

Goals from both ends have been rare whenever these two meet. None of the four all-time meetings between Scotland and Greece have seen both teams score, and that trend is reinforced by their recent form with just two of Scotland’s last nine internationals featuring goals at both ends. 

Greece’s games tend to follow a similar pattern, with 20 of their last 26 outings ending with at least one team failing to score. 

Combine Scotland’s compact defence (three straight clean sheets) with Greece’s disciplined away approach, and BTTS ‘No’ looks a strong play at 4/5.

Despite losing 3-0 to Denmark last time out, Greece have scored in five of their last six games, including putting five past Belarus earlier in qualifying. 

Their potency on the road stands out even more as they’ve scored at least twice in each of their last five away matches. 

With in-form forward Christos Tzolis netting in four of those and Scotland having conceded in six of their last eight games at home, Greece getting on the scoresheet feels like one of the most dependable angles of this matchup.
